Output 60e73d08fd2d51f068126ae9e62263f3151a15e30f6862bc2bafd3b633157f50:0

value
151000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e9aa5e0233be65632c5a8efd9380650992dea3 OP_EQUALVERIFY OP_CHECKSIG
address
17C6CDXbarLLXqfmWWsvAEeXFYUg5zGcqN
transaction
60e73d08fd2d51f068126ae9e62263f3151a15e30f6862bc2bafd3b633157f50
spent
true